Pt nanoparticles attached to the carbon nanotubes (CNTs)-modified polyimide (PIs) materials were successfully synthesized. Field emission scanning electron microscope (FE-SEM) and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S) were used to characterize this nanocomposite film, which has excellent stability and flexibility. The electrochemical study found that the Pt/PI/CNTs nanocomposite film exhibited remarkable electrocatalytic activity towards the oxidation of methanol and nitrite. (C) 2008 Elsevier B.V.
